Earlier this year at Melbourne Fashion Festival, Nina Fitzgerald curated Thread Count, a multimedia installation of handwoven baskets and bags from Arnhem Land and the Daly River Region of the Northern Territory. Exhibiting the objects in a fashion festival highlighted the functionality of a beautiful Indigenous craft that has gone overlooked for too long. In this week's episode, Harriette talks to Nina about her exhibition, Australia's recent embrace of Indigenous fashion, and the most constructive ways to support First Nation fashion workers. Will & Dec are joined by, none other than the Norfolk, VA Hip Hop legend - Phatz aka Sirius B! Not only has he been a staple and leader in the Hampton Roads Metro Hip Hop scene for 20+ years, he has also served his community for the same length of time as an educator, community organizer, husband + father, and direct leader for The Order of the Solar Flare Natives (Solar Flares for short): a Hip Hop collective based out of the 757 Virginia area that serves, protects and preserves the youth + community through the means of Hip Hop culture.
